Pearl Earrings on sterling

These pearl earrings are designed to go with my three pearl in a pod ring and my other soon to be released pearl rings.

These are bright white fresh water pearls, hand made earring wires, finished in what I call my dark tribal finish. Lots of attention to detail here. The ear wires are rounded on the ends, the edges of the ear wires are high gloss to help catch light.

Dark tribal finish is a modern finish only really available to us in the last few of years. The results are often very difficult to capture in photography. The surfaces are all micro scratched in an aligned direction similar to a CD or a DVD, and similar results. The result on sterling is that the surfaces positively glow in low light conditions as the light is caputered in the micro scratches.

These earrings look absolutely stunning in low light conditions
